About Shotstack MCP Server
Connect your Shotstack account to any AI agent and take full control of your high-volume video editing and media orchestration through natural conversation. Shotstack provides a powerful API-first platform for rendering videos, managing cloud templates, and ingesting assets directly from your chat interface.
AutoGen enables multi-agent conversations where agents negotiate, delegate, and collaboratively use Shotstack tools. Connect 10 tools through Vinkius and assign role-based access. a data analyst queries while a reviewer validates, with optional human-in-the-loop approval for sensitive operations.
What you can do
- Video Rendering Orchestration — Trigger professional video renders from JSON-based templates or custom edits programmatically.
- Template Lifecycle Management — Create and monitor cloud-based video templates to ensure consistent automated outputs directly from the AI interface.
- Asset & Ingest Control — Ingest source media and manage your hosted assets to maintain a clear overview of your production resources.
- Render Intelligence — Retrieve real-time render statuses and detailed metadata to track the progress of your video pipeline via natural language.
- Operational Monitoring — List available renders, templates, and source assets using simple AI commands to ensure your production is optimized.

Why Use AutoGen with the Shotstack MCP Server
AutoGen provides unique advantages when paired with Shotstack through the Model Context Protocol.
Multi-agent conversations: multiple AutoGen agents discuss, delegate, and collaboratively use Shotstack tools to solve complex tasks
Role-based architecture lets you assign Shotstack tool access to specific agents. a data analyst queries while a reviewer validates
Human-in-the-loop support: agents can pause for human approval before executing sensitive Shotstack tool calls
Code execution sandbox: AutoGen agents can write and run code that processes Shotstack tool responses in an isolated environment
